Description

On September 8, 2026, AEVEX Corp. completed the acquisition of Maritime Applied Physics, LLC. This acquisition was carried out pursuant to the Agreement and Plan of Reorganization executed on August 12, 2026. The transaction expands AEVEX's capabilities in the maritime technologies sector.

About

AEVEX Corp. is a Delaware-based company that specializes in providing advanced technologies and services for defense and commercial applications. The company operates in various sectors including aerospace and defense, healthcare, and critical infrastructure. AEVEX is committed to delivering innovative solutions that enhance operational capacity and effectiveness.

What does Maritime Applied Physics do?

Maritime Applied Physics, LLC is a limited liability company based in the District of Columbia. Previously known as Maritime Applied Physics Corporation, the company is engaged in developing and providing advanced maritime technologies and solutions. It is privately held, and is based in Washington.
